Electrolier
noun ·Rare ·Advanced level
Definitions
- 1 A fixture, usually hanging from a ceiling, for holding electric lamps; specifically, a chandelier lit by electricity rather than with candles or gas. dated
"Every lamp in the drawing room is shaded, and no one can complain of too much light. Not so, however in the boudoir, where the electric lamps are displayed in all their brilliancy, lighting up the rose du barri walls with a splendour enough to captivate a Frenchwoman. The silvered walls brackets, fender, and electrolier, by Messrs. Verity, are dazzling; […]"

Etymology
From electro- (prefix meaning ‘electric, electrical’) + (chande)lier.
